Emmanuil Batsis (Manos) scripsit: > BTW, what does SI mean? Systeme Internationale, the metric system, the way in which the people of Earth measure things (except for the Americans and a few others). Meters, kilograms, seconds, amperes, kelvins, candelas, radians, steradians. It's not *necessary* to have a canonical form, but since we do in fact have one, by international agreement (even the Fred Flintstone units are defined by metric ones, 1 inch = 2.54 cm, for example), we might as well use it. -- John Cowan <jcowan@r...> http://www.ccil.org/~cowan http://www.reutershealth.com Charles li reis, nostre emperesdre magnes, Set anz totz pleinz ad ested in Espagnes.
